Given the point (5, 6) and the slope of 5, find y when x = 21.

Answer:

y = 86

Step-by-step explanation:

We know the slope is 5 so we can write our equation like this:

y = 5x + b

Since we know that (5, 6) is on our equation, we can substitute it into our equation:

6 = 5(5) + b

b = 6-25 = -19

Now we know our equation is y = 5x - 19

Next, we plug in 21 for x to find our y-value:

y = 5(21)-19 = 105-19 = 86
